Rozzi takes the stories and secrets typically reserved for conversations among confidants or lovers and turns them into songs. Not just any songs though, her bold delivery and skyscraper-size range amplify the meaning of each and every lyric with smoky soul spirit, engaging eloquence, and a pop punch. After collaborations with the likes of Kendrick Lamar and Pusha T, a sold-out arena tour supporting Maroon 5 (during which she dueted nightly with the band on “Moves Like Jagger”), and a steady musical output, the San Francisco-born singer and songwriter delivered her first full-length album, Bad Together, in 2018.


Gathering millions of streams, Time cited “Never Over You” among “5 Songs You Need to Listen to This Week” as she made her late-night television debut with a performance of the single on Jimmy Kimmel LIVE! Further acclaim followed from Rolling Stone, Who What Wear, Yahoo!, and On Air with Ryan Seacrest who claimed, “Rozzi has officially arrived.” Along the way, she even launched the “Ugh! You’re So Good!” podcast with co-host Scott Hoying of Pentatonix, which has continued to garner thousands of weekly fans since its recent release.


Rozzi returns with her new single “Best Friend Song”. Written with collaborators Charlie Snyder (Machine Gun Kelly, Bebe Rexha, G-Eazy) and Zak Waters (Betty Who, JoJo, SHINee), and co-produced by Zak Waters, Steve Greenberg, Michael Mangini and AJR brothers Jack Metzger and Ryan Metzger, “Best Friend Song” is the ultimate pop anthem dedicated to lifelong friendship.
